New Delhi: It was Sushma Swaraj who revealed about three weeks ago on Twitter that she had been hospitalised because of kidney failure. The External Affairs Minister, who has used Twitter to spring assistance to Indians all over the world, was, in turn, hastily offered help, including kidneys, by strangers.

Today, Ms Swaraj's husband, Swaraj Kaushal, former Mizoram Governor, urged for boundaries to be respected as she preps at Delhi's AIIMS hospital for a transplant which is reportedly scheduled for this weekend.

Newspaper reports have speculated that the minister's donor is alive and unrelated to her.

"The media reports about Sushma's surgery are so detailed. I think we will have to prepare for a live telecast. Alas ! A lady in public life is also a citizen of India and entitled to some privacy" the Governor said in a pair of tweets.

Ms Swaraj, who is 64, has been treated regularly for diabetes and has been on dialysis to flush out her kidneys for weeks. India has tight laws that govern organ donation. Out of 2 lakh patients, only 10,000 find a donor every year.

A committee at AIIMS cleared Ms Swaraj's eligibility to receive a kidney.
